Talking To Caroline

Christian did the most hilarious thing this morning. He was sitting at the bar having some cereal, and I was sitting in my recliner watching Caroline who was playing with toys on the rug. It was complete silence until he spoke up and said, "Hey Caroline, what are ya doing?"
"She's playing with her blocks," I responded.
"No Mamma!! I wasn't talking to you. I was talking to Caroline!" he grumpily exclaimed.
"Oh goodness, I am so sorry Christian," I said. "Go ahead and talk to her again. I'll stay out of it."

:)

Christian began again. "Caroline, what are ya doing?"
"Oh nothing much brother. Just playin' with my blocks." (Let me interject here that I talk for Caroline a lot. I hold her up to the kids, change my voice to a more whiny version of mine, and carry on conversations with them as if it really was her talking--and that is what I did in this situation)
"That's cool Caroline," he responded.
"Hey Caroline! Can I come play with you after I finish my cereal?" he asked.
Again, in my Caroline voice I answered, "Sure brother. Come play with me."
"Thanks sissy. I'll be there in a minute."

So, basically, I have become Caroline's voice. Christian refuses to let "Mamma" answer questions for Caroline, so I guess I'll be talking like a squeaky chipmunk until she can form sentences. :)
